# [[SQL Joins]]
## 🎯 한 줄 통찰 (One-line insight)
JOIN combines rows from two or more tables based on a related column between them, with four variants (INNER/LEFT/RIGHT/FULL) differing in which unmatched rows they keep. [S1]
## 🧠 핵심 개념 (Core concepts)
- **JOIN clause** — combines rows from two or more tables based on a related column. [S1]
- **(INNER) JOIN** — returns only rows with matching values in both tables. [S1]
- **LEFT (OUTER) JOIN** — returns all rows from the left table, plus matched rows from the right table. [S1]
- **RIGHT (OUTER) JOIN** — returns all rows from the right table, plus matched rows from the left table. [S1]
- **FULL (OUTER) JOIN** — returns all rows when there is a match in either table. [S1]
## 🧩 추출된 패턴 (Extracted patterns)
- **Related-column identification** — before writing a JOIN, identify the shared column between two tables (e.g. `CustomerID` appears in both "Orders" and "Customers"). [S1]
## 📖 세부 내용 (Details)
- Example relationship: the "Orders" table's `CustomerID` refers to the "Customers" table's `CustomerID`. [S1]
- INNER JOIN combining the two: `SELECT Orders.OrderID, Customers.CustomerName, Orders.OrderDate FROM Orders INNER JOIN Customers ON Orders.CustomerID=Customers.CustomerID;`. [S1]
- The four JOIN types are summarized as covering: matches-only (INNER), left-preserving (LEFT), right-preserving (RIGHT), and both-preserving (FULL). [S1]

## 💻 코드 패턴 (Code patterns)
Basic INNER JOIN (SQL):
```sql
SELECT Orders.OrderID, Customers.CustomerName, Orders.OrderDate
FROM Orders
INNER JOIN Customers ON Orders.CustomerID=Customers.CustomerID;
```
